What is a shipping and receiving driver?

Shipping and Receiving Drivers are professionals responsible for transporting goods to and from warehouses, distribution centers, or customer locations. They handle loading and unloading shipments, verify delivery documentation, and ensure products are delivered safely and on time. These drivers play a critical role in supply chain operations by helping companies manage inventory flow and meet customer demands. Attention to detail, organizational skills, and a valid driver’s license are essential for this position.

What are some common challenges faced by shipping and receiving drivers, and how can they be managed effectively?

Shipping and Receiving Drivers often encounter challenges such as tight delivery schedules, managing heavy or awkward loads, and navigating changing weather or traffic conditions. To manage these effectively, drivers should maintain clear communication with warehouse staff and dispatchers, consistently follow safety protocols, and utilize route planning tools to optimize delivery times. Staying organized and proactive in tracking shipments also helps minimize delays and ensures accuracy in inventory management.

Position Summary
Counts and signs for delivered goods, verifying the freight bill and purchase order. Inspects condition of goods for quality. Keys count to the computer system, prints and sticks pallet tags. Provides a high level of member service.
Job Duties
  • Sets dock restraints to lock the trailer to the receiving dock by pushing buttons and monitoring lights.
  • Counts and checks merchandise against freight bills. Opens boxes and cartons with box knives to verify product and counts. Signs freight bill as the second receiver.
  • Stacks bed-loaded merchandise or merchandise from damaged or unacceptable pallets onto Costco-approved pallets. Separates mixed item pallets for checking.
  • Uses gun to order the printing of pallet tags and UPC stickers. Notifies the Receiving Manager of any mismarked, damaged, or mis-shipped items. Re-labels bad UPC products.
  • Wraps pallets of double-received goods with plastic wrap for transport to the floor or steel by Forklift Drivers. Creates and attaches pallet tags.
  • Loads merchandise and empty pallets to be shipped out onto trucks using manual pallet jack and hand truck. Assists in unloading trucks and first receiving.
  • Cleans up and clears the receiving dock of any debris or trip hazards. Follows safety procedures.
  • Monitors all merchandise into and out of the building. Monitors people entering or leaving the building prior to opening for secure building access and follows security procedures.
  • Helps members to load large items in their cart and auto, directs members to products, and relates product status knowledge.
  • Ensures proper cleanup of potentially hazardous materials spills.
